Singapore’s economy has demonstrated robust growth in 2026, driven largely by a surge in artificial intelligence (AI)-related investments, but there are concerns that this momentum may not be sustainable and could contribute to growing economic disparities. Official data show Singapore’s gross domestic product (GDP) expanded by 5.7% year on year in the second quarter, building on a 6.3% increase in the first quarter, outperforming earlier forecasts of 2% to 4% growth for the year. The Straits Times Index also reached a record high in July, reflecting strong investor confidence amid geopolitical tensions in the Middle East and rising global energy prices.

The country’s prominent role in global semiconductor and electronics supply chains has positioned it to benefit from the rapid expansion of AI infrastructure, including advanced chips, servers, and data centers. Manufacturing growth was particularly pronounced, rising 12.2% year on year in the second quarter, while electronics non-oil domestic exports (NODX) surged 105.1% compared to the same period last year. By contrast, non-electronics exports declined by 2.9%, illustrating a widening divide within the economy.

This dynamic has created what economists describe as a “K-shaped” growth pattern, where sectors linked to AI and advanced manufacturing thrive, but others, including many traditional services, face persistent challenges. Small and medium-sized enterprises (SMEs), for example, continue to contend with higher input costs stemming from ongoing disruptions related to the conflict in Iran, including elevated fuel and freight expenses. While SME collections and payments increased by about 19% in the second quarter, these gains largely reflect cost pass-through rather than volume growth. Retail and food and beverage sectors remain pressured by cautious consumer spending and rising operational costs.

The uneven distribution of AI-driven benefits raises concerns about widening income inequality and a concentration of productivity gains among high-skilled workers and capital-intensive industries. Larger firms are generally better positioned to invest in AI adoption and digital transformation, potentially deepening the divide with smaller businesses that struggle to justify such expenditures despite recognizing their long-term importance.

Singaporean policymakers have emphasized the need to broaden the economic impact of AI beyond production, encouraging adoption across a wider range of enterprises. The recent Economic Strategy Review addresses these challenges, advocating for a balance between efficiency and resilience as economic shocks become more frequent. Efforts to ensure that productivity improvements are more widely diffused will be critical to preventing the entrenchment of a narrow growth base dominated by “superstar firms.”

At the same time, diversification remains a priority. Authorities are focusing on strengthening sectors such as biomedical sciences, green technologies, advanced services, financial innovation, regional digital trade, and space technologies to reduce reliance on any single industry. Investments in workforce reskilling and support for SMEs’ digital transformation are also key components of Singapore’s long-term strategy.

While the current AI investment cycle has spurred near-term economic acceleration, experts caution that technology-driven growth typically follows a non-linear path, with potential periods of consolidation after phases of exuberance. The impact of any future downtime could be felt quickly, given Singapore’s growing reliance on AI-related industries.

Ultimately, the challenge for Singapore will be to translate the immediate economic benefits of AI into broader, more inclusive prosperity—ensuring that gains extend beyond a select few firms and sectors to the wider workforce and community. Maintaining a resilient and diversified growth model will be essential to sustaining upward mobility and economic stability in the years ahead.
